Uncovering the aerodynamic trickery behind Nike's Breaking 2 Project

In the early hours of Saturday May 6, at the Monza motor racing circuit in Italy, Eliud Kipchoge ran 26.2 miles in 2 hours and 25 seconds, beating the existing marathon world record by 2 minutes and 32 seconds. The run was the culmination of Nike’s “Breaking 2” project, a two year program aimed at demonstrating that it is physically possible for a human to run a marathon in less than two hours.

Maplesoft and ETAS announce new battery cell simulator package

article imageETAS Inc. and Maplesoft have announced the release of a Hardware-in-the-Loop (HIL) Battery Cell Simulator package which satisfies the highest demands for the test and calibration of Battery Management Systems. The solution is based on Maplesoft’s efficient, high-fidelity MapleSim battery model and ETAS’ high-precision Battery Cell Simulator BCS-LABCAR.

Altair acquires Electronic Design Automation specialist MODELiiS

article imageAltair has taken over the company MODELiiS, provider of software for the design automation of electronic systems (electronic design automation, short EDA) for the modeling of circuits, system design and simulation tools, based in Grenoble, France.

Kaspersky Lab and AVL cooperate for automotive cybersecurity

article imageA steadily increasing number of vehicle features are using communication channels between vehicles and the cloud or other infrastructure. While the data exchange from, and to the car, provides a lot of new technological opportunities, these channels are also increasingly turning into cyberattack targets.
